Vance Joy has already been making headlines with his hit single "Riptide," and the talented Australian with swoonworthy good looks just released his debut album Dream Your Life Away.

Currently on his own headlining tour, it was just announced that he'll be joining Taylor Swift on her upcoming 1989 World Tour. You're about to see a lot more of this talented singer-songwriter, so now's the perfect time to get to know your new favorite Australian.

I got my name from a book called 'Bliss' by Peter Carey, which is an Australian story. I had about five or six songs I was really stoked with, and I just wanted to have a name to put with that new collection of songs that wasn't my name, because people always mispronounce Keough because it's got the 'gh' at the end. So I used Vance Joy, which is a character [in the book] — he's like a storyteller, so it's a cool name.

The film in 'Riptide' — 'there's this movie that I think you'll like' — is Midnight Cowboy. I was on the plane about four years ago and my dad told me about this movie Midnight Cowboy and I was like, I really wanna see this film, and I went back and watched that.
